Increasing Search Engine Service Memory Allocation
REMEMBER TO ALWAYS
Set the minimum and maximum to the same value
Only ever set the memory pool values to a maximum of half of the available system memory
When you are running OpenSearch as a service, and you want to change the java heap size, editing the jvm.options file in the opensearch\config\jvm.options file has no effect.
The way to change it when running as a service to run the following from an administrative command prompt from the bin directory of the OpenSearch install.
opensearch-service-mgr.exe //ES//shinydocs-search-engine
if it is a default install, you can run:
"C:\Program Files\Shinydocs Professional\SearchEngine\bin\opensearch-service-mgr.exe" //ES//shinydocs-search-engine
This will pop up a window, and then you can edit the options near the bottom of the Java tab.

Heap space set to 4 GB (4096 MB)

Heap space set to 8 GB (8192 MB)